Venafi is hiring a
Customer Success Manager

Logo of Venafi

Venafi

💵 ~$65k-$97k
📍Remote - United States

Summary

Join a ground-breaking team at Venafi as a Customer Success Manager and play a key role in educating customers on the value of machine identity management. As a trusted advisor, you'll help customers achieve their business outcomes and drive continued value from our products and services.

Requirements

  • Minimum 3 years in software customer experience management
  • Scrappy mentality—we wear many hats and are willing to get our hands dirty
  • Proven ability to educate, build and maintain relationships with executive decision-makers
  • Experience in delivering outstanding customer service and supporting and driving our customers to their business outcomes
  • Excellent creative and critical thinking skills—we have to be preemptive
  • Strong communication and presentation skills—much of our day-to-day is spent thinking of and presenting solutions to customers
  • Adaptable nature, willingness, and ability to shift strategies on a dime to meet the needs of our customers
  • Proven ability to manage multiple complex customer journeys at once
  • Show a pro-active approach in working with Customers

Responsibilities

  • Drive the customer intent to renew by driving adoption of purchased Venafi's software to achieve the customer business outcomes through the use of a Customer Success Plan
  • Maintain customer health and introduce new, valuable features as they become relevant on the customer journey
  • Analyze accounts to identify churn risk and work proactively to eliminate that risk
  • Educate champions and their teams on the value of machine identity management and help uncover and guide to solve new use cases
  • Act as a trusted/strategic advisor to each customer helping to drive continued value of our products and services, while you provide thoughtful leadership, possibly challenging business and technical stakeholders
  • Organize sessions and/or QBR with internal and customer stakeholders
  • Guide new customers through their onboarding process to achieve a short time to value
  • Contribute to initiatives within the customer success team to improve the customer experience for all tiers
  • Work cross-functionally with members in product, sales, and support to foster a strong sense of community and information sharing
  • Helping customers to address existing and new use cases by demonstrating functional knowledge of the Venafi products

Preferred Qualifications

  • Customer Success Experience in a SaaS based Security software environment
  • Experience managing accounts with a software platform that solves complex problems, across many business units
  • Named, global or large enterprise account management experience
  • Knowledge in the Machine Identity Management area

Share this job:

Disclaimer: Please check that the job is real before you apply. Applying might take you to another website that we don't own. Please be aware that any actions taken during the application process are solely your responsibility, and we bear no responsibility for any outcomes.
Please let Venafi know you found this job on JobsCollider. Thanks! 🙏